Output 160a7020a6a7126736e13ca28c09b669226b6b4b9b1ce9dcd1229404fd0be89f:14

value
535488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56bac98a93f45bc8c7d13fd9bba79a4ba993df8 OP_EQUAL
address
3M9UqjncST3yRje8Y3CWBLU2sMZSaiVEFL
transaction
160a7020a6a7126736e13ca28c09b669226b6b4b9b1ce9dcd1229404fd0be89f
spent
true